It is believed that 90% of the residents in Fisherville own a cellphone and 86% of the residents in Smithville own a phone. A sample of 200 residents in Fisherville and 300 people in Smithville are taken. What is the probability that the proportion of the people from Fisherville have a cell-phone and the proportion of residents from Smithville that have a cell phone from the samples is within 7% of each other? (Hint: You will do a ?̂1 − ?̂2 ) (Show conditions and treat as an FRQ)
